The coin you have is interesting and is some sort of error, whether it is PMD (post-mintage damage) which occurred after the coin was minted, or something in the minting process is the bone of contention. Glad you are not concerned about value, since it probably has little added value regardless of which it is. Bits of stuff of blanks to be struck can either leave voids such as you see on the back, or inclusions such as appears to be on the front.
